Vintage Wedding and Parties

Take your wedding into the Way Back Machine with elegant and original bridal and bridesmaid patterns from the 1950s, 1960s, and 1970s. Given that these are patterns, just think of what it would mean to truly design your own dress or the dresses of your bridal party by switching up fabrics, trims, and notions. I love the lines on each of these patterns — they’re elegant, charming, and playful.

I particularly love the cocktail dress options in the circa 1965 Simplicity Pattern #6353 (see above). As a total sucker for the fashions of 1964-1968, this wedding gown and its attendant dresses hits the mark perfectly. I can totally see Marlo Thomas rocking a dress like this on “That Girl,” or Laura Petrie at Rob’s office Christmas party on the “Dick Van Dyke Show.”
